Abstract: ABSTRACT OF THESES B.S. PSYCHOLOGY 2007 BABAAN ARA MAE M. April 2007. Motivation Level and Academic Performance of BS Psychology Students at Cavite State University Adviser: Mrs. Imelda R. Filart This study was conducted to determine if the motivation level contribute to the academic performance of the BS Psychology students at Cavite State University. It aimed to (a.) determine the demographic profile of the BS Psychology students of Cavite State University in terms of age; gender; year level; and the regular and irregular students; (b.) identify the motivation level of each year level of students; (c.) identify the academic performance of each year level of students; (d.) identify the difference on the motivation level of the college respondents; and; (e.) know the relationship of motivation and the academic performance of BS Psychology students at Cavite State University. This study was conducted from November 2006 to December 2006; which focused mainly on the motivation level and academic performance of BS Psychology students. A total of 284 respondents, all BS Psychology students were chosen. Achievement Motivation Questionnaire was used to determine the level of motivation and its relationship on their academic performance. Result showed that Motivation influences the academic performance of the BS Psychology students. A moderate relationship was seen between the motivation level and the academic performance of the students. It was therefore recommended that teachers, and administrators must design learning climates that use principle of socio-constructivism as framework in order to enhance the students academic performance in the sense of competence, interest, use of effective self regulatory practices and improve their thinking skills.
